The street in brief

Forest Hill is a street almost entirely of detached houses. The median sale price is £280,000, about 51% above the typical NG18 sale.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; NG18 prices as a whole have held broadly level. HM Land Registry records 11 sales across 9 homes since 2005 — homes here come up rarely.
